The Allure of the Hermès Halo: Why This Brand is the Ultimate Status Symbol
Why does an Hermès bag command such reverence? It’s not merely about the price tag, though that is certainly astronomical. The mystique of Hermès is built on a foundation of unparalleled craftsmanship, ruthless exclusivity, and a history that stretches back nearly two centuries. Owning a Birkin or a Kelly isn’t a simple purchase; it’s an initiation into a secret society. The process is legendarily difficult—waitlists that span years, the need for a pre-existing purchase history, and the sheer whimsy of a sales associate’s approval. This manufactured scarcity creates a “halo effect,” making the bag a globally recognized shorthand for “I’ve made it.”
